Mi 11i is seemingly the lower-end of the three models, but it’s very much a flagship in its own right. If you’ve been following the Redmi K40 line, the phone might seem familiar to you; that’s because it is. The Mi 11i is a rebranded version of the Redmi K40 Pro+ meant for the global market.
Instead of the curved screen, the Mi 11i features a flat, almost bezel-free SuperAMOLED display. It’s a 6.67” panel that refreshes at 120Hz, produces a full HD resolution, and peaks at 1300 nits of brightness. The screen is toughened with Gorilla Glass 5 and an IP53 splash-resistance rating.
The Mi 11i is also powered by the Snapdragon 888, but the chip is hooked up to a 4520 mAh that fast charges at 33W over a wire. No wireless charging is available but the wired charger offers a 100% top-up in just 52 minutes. You also get 128GB/256GB of UFS 3.1 storage and 8GB of memory.
Lastly, the camera system onboard the Mi 11i is far tamer in comparison: a 108MP HM2 sensor, an 8MP 119° ultra-wide camera, and a 5MP tele-macro lens. The selfie camera is 20MP.
Xiaomi Mi 11i comes in Celestial Silver, Cosmic Black, and Frosty White colors and starts from €649 (~ Rs. 117,000.)
